Description

Description Enjoy the classic white vinegar known and loved by all. Made from sun-ripened grain and crystalline water, this vinegar has a crisp fresh taste and delicious tanginess that compliments your marinades, enhances your sauces, and allows for easy pickling. This vinegar blend in a resealable bottle has just the right amount of acidity for canning and pickling, and can be used wherever you need a tangy kick.
